The structure that makes the human back is very complex and is comprised of several different components. Some of these components include ligaments, tendons, bones, disks, and muscles. The support that the back region provides to the entire body is as a result of these components working together. Pads or cartilage provide cushioning to disks in the spine for safety. Discomfort is felt in the whole back when any of the disks or component has a problem. Backaches can also at times have causes that cannot be identified.
There are many factors that can lead to the damage of components that make the back. They include medical conditions, poor posture, strain, injury, and tension among others. Among the leading causes of backaches are strained ligaments or muscles, falls, damaged disks, injuries, fractures, muscle tension, and muscle spasms. Making awkward movements or turns suddenly, engaging in heavy lifting, and lifting heavy weights improperly are among human activities that cause this condition.
Certain risk factors predispose people to this medical condition. These risk factors include leading a sedentary lifestyle, old age, occupational activities, poor physical fitness, being obese, genetic factors, smoking, and being pregnant. Other risk factors include having certain medical conditions such as arthritis and cancer. Also, doing too much strenuous work can result into this problem.
Backaches come with very many symptoms. The obvious one is discomfort that people feel in their backs. In some cases the aching moves to the legs and buttocks. It may also spread to other body parts depending on the nerves that are affected. This only occurs in very extreme situations and should not be taken lightly.
In most cases, the backache will disappear on its own without requiring any kind of medical attention. This usually happens after a few days and there are no other symptoms associated with the condition. However, if the discomfort does not go away after a few days, one should seek medical help. This should be the case especially if other symptoms such as weight loss, inflammation, fever, urinary incontinence, and numbness of any kind are felt as well.
On visiting a doctor, one will be physically examined. Then they will be asked to give a history of symptoms they have had, including when the first symptom was felt. The doctor will order an X-ray, Ct scan, or MRI to confirm a diagnosis of the problem.
A treatment plane will then be formulated by the doctor based on the results of the diagnosis. Pain management can be done easily using OTC medication. Patients are advised to take time off work because rest helps with recovery. If the condition is extreme, one may be required to see a physiotherapist.
